CHEF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2018 in Review
129 of the 4,368 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Chefs' Warehouse (CHEF) for Q2 2018, worth a combined $667M — up 25% from $532M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 22 funds opened new CHEF positions and 9 closed out — a net gain of 13 holders — while 55 added to existing stakes and 42 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Kayne Anderson Rudnick Investment Management, adding an estimated $9.24M. The largest seller was Thompson Siegel & Walmsley, cutting an estimated $14.1M.
